how to preserve script on respawn ...
« on: 19 Sep 2003, 21:18:35 »
My problem comes from this:

-I have a script called "lockwp.sqs"
-I execute it through wp's by having no condition but only an activation of
Code: [Select]
[0] exec "lockwp.sqs"-The number is the part of the script to jump to that has the conditions
-The conditions consist of something like @player ammo "pipebomb" > 0
-Here's the script:
Code: [Select]
player lockwp true
_part=_this select 0
?_part==0:goto "p0"
#p0
@player ammo "pipebomb">0
player lockwp false
exit
-There are 10 parts - this is just one ...
-Now if I hit the activation so that this script is running and waiting for me to pick up the satchels - but i don't and die instead then the script no longer recognizes me as player so the @player has stopped working (i think) meaning that the wp won't ever unlock
-The script works fine if I don't die while it's running ...

Can anyone help me?
I figure the problem is having to deal with a script that time's out because I have put arguments into it
I can rewrite it so that it requires no arguments - but i think that the problem is where the @player times out ...
I appreciate any comments and help ...

You can pass the owner of the WP in the exec line with this.
You can check the status of the unit that is the owner of the WP:
_stage = _this select 0
_unit = _this select 1
goto format ["%1",_stage]

#0
@ (! alive _unit) || (IsNull _unit)
do stuff

So that might be the correct way in MP, but still very sketchy. Also you can use format instead of multiple ? lines (goto format ["%1",_stage]). Not sure if a timeout in fact exists. Also using WPs in MP is very unreliable as circumstances might lead the player way away from them  ;)

ok ... i found my problem ... it has to do with the player dying ...

- when a player dies, the player variable and all temp variables within that script that relied on the player variable dissolve
- i fixed this by adding a @!alive : exit the script
- i then added a @alive : exec script again ...
- by doing this all variables that were involved in the script were refreshed once the person was alive again ...
